The "Restoring Our History" Ho'olaule'a, marking the 180th anniversary of Ka'ahumanu Church (1832-2012), will be held from 10 a.m. to 4 p.m. on Sept. 15, on the church grounds, 103 S. High St. in Wailuku. Admission is free.
Entertainment will feature Ola Hou with Kevin and Sheldon Brown, and Na Leo Lani O Maui Choir under the direction of Gale Wisehart.
Ten booths offer crafts and food (pulehu steak plate, chili and rice, banana lumpia, poi mochi, pickled onions, chili pepper water), plus a rummage sale, and a silent auction featuring lei hulu and kahili, with proceeds benefiting the church.
